☣️tainted

adjective
/ˈteɪn.tɪd/

Meaning

spoiled, corrupted, or made impure
contaminated or affected by something bad or undesirable

Example Sentences

The tainted food caused several people to fall ill.

The water supply was tainted with harmful chemicals.

Example Expressions

tainted love

Synonyms

contaminated, corrupted, polluted, spoiled
